Seeders, planters and transplanters — Import Value in Southern Africa
Southern Africa: Seeders, planters and transplanters — Import Value was 14,455 1000 USD in 2007. ◆ Volatile
Seeders, planters and transplanters — Import Value in Southern Africa, 2000–2007
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in 1000 USD.
Analysis
Southern Africa recorded 14,455 1000 USD for seeders, planters and transplanters — import value in 2007. That is the highest value across all 8 years on record.
That represents a change of up 82.8% on the previous year and up 387.2% over ten years.
That places Southern Africa 15th out of 28 groups with data for 2007, putting it in the middle of the range.
Seeders, planters and transplanters — Import Value in Southern Africa, year by year
| Year | 1000 USD |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2000 | 2,967 1000 USD | — |
| 2001 | 2,411 1000 USD | -18.7% |
| 2002 | 2,610 1000 USD | +8.3% |
| 2003 | 4,331 1000 USD | +65.9% |
| 2004 | 6,239 1000 USD | +44.1% |
| 2005 | 4,708 1000 USD | -24.5% |
| 2006 | 7,908 1000 USD | +68.0% |
| 2007 | 14,455 1000 USD | +82.8% |

About this data
Important notice: FAOSTAT database on Agriculture Machinery is no longer active. The latest online version of the database has as reference year 2009 (with data collected in year 2011). FAOSTAT database on Agriculture Machinery provides statistical series on Agricultural Machinery and Equipment statistical series referring to the following items: tractors, harvesters and threshers, irrigation pumps, milking machines, hand tools, and soil machines. The database includes estimates of agriculture machinery in use and value of import and export of agriculture machinery.
